The client:

NHS England leads the National Health Service (NHS) in England

The role:

You will be working in a team of around 12 individuals, most of the team are analysts but they also draw upon other professionals to help us meet the needs of our key stakeholders.

The team you would be joining collect and publish data on a variety of themes including activity, finance, safeguarding, workforce and survey both carers and users of services. We also publish the Adult Social Care Outcomes Framework (ASCOF) indicators

The team work across the sector with partners from organisations and groups such as:

  • Department of Health and Social Care (DHSC)
  • Local Government Association (LGA)
  • Association of Directors of Adult Social Services (ADASS)
  • Care Quality Commission (CQC)
  • local authorities
